| buntline |
| |
| SYLLABICATION: | bunt·line |
| PRONUNCIATION: | b nt l n, -l n |
| NOUN: | A rope that keeps a square sail from bellying when it is being hauled up for furling. | | ETYMOLOGY: | bunt2 + line1.
